Biography

Renée van Amerongen is a professor at the University of Amsterdam and the group leader of the Developmental, Stem Cell and Cancer Biology group at the Swammerdam Institute for Life Sciences. Her research interests focus on WNT signaling, mammary gland biology, and breast cancer research. She is deeply involved in teaching both BSc and MSc Biomedical Sciences, serving as the coordinator for the minor in Biomedical Sciences. Renée aims to understand the cell-cell communication pathways that influence tissue morphogenesis and maintain healthy conditions, as well as how these become deregulated in diseases. She has built a strong portfolio in science communication, frequently engaging with diverse audiences and collaborating with artists and designers. Renée studied Medical Biology at Vrije Universiteit Amsterdam, where she graduated cum laude in 1999, and obtained her PhD from the Netherlands Cancer Institute in 2005, also cum laude. Following her postdoctoral work at Stanford University, she joined the University of Amsterdam in 2013 and gained tenure in 2017, eventually being promoted to professor in 2025. Her laboratory continues to receive support from various grants focusing on fundamental biomedical research.
